Muscle Atrophy Beyond the Clinical Effect After a Single Dose of OnabotulinumtoxinA Injected in the Procerus Muscle: A Study with Magnetic Resonance Imaging
Background Botulinum toxin is a powerful and often used agent to treat dynamic rhytides. Focal and reversible neurogenic atrophy is considered to be the relevant mechanism of action.
